The Power BI Embedded capacity start request failed. undefined
I'm getting the error: "The Power BI Embedded capacity start request failed. undefined" when I try to resume my embedded capacity. It was working until a day ago and there seems to be no issues in the Southeast Asia service status. Any idea as to why this is happening and how to fix?

For such problems, there may be multiple causes:
- The user has exceeded the amount of embed token that can be generated on a shared capacity. Purchase Azure capacities to generate embed tokens and assign the workspace to that capacity.
- The Azure AD auth token expired.
- The authenticated user isn't a member of the group (workspace).
- The authenticated user isn't an admin of the group (workspace).
- The authenticated user doesn't have permissions.
- The authorization header may not be listed correctly. Make sure there are no typos.
